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Facilities and Amenities at Biggleswade Train Station

The station is equipped to cater to a range of passenger needs.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with a staffed ticket office open each weekday from 6:20 am to 2:15 pm, and slightly adjusted hours on the weekends. For those buying tickets online, collection is available from the ticket machines located on-site. These machines are accessible and support discounts like the Disabled Persons Railcard, although one should verify accessibility features of the station layout itself.

Safety and assistance are prioritized with features like induction loops, accessible help points spread across the platforms, and CCTV surveillance. However, it’s worth noting the absence of step-free access and a luggage storage service. The station does have toilets conveniently available during staffed hours, though baby changing facilities are lacking.

Onward Travel Options

Travelers have several onward travel choices right from the station. Taxis are readily available at the front of the station, ensuring a quick transition from rail to road. Additionally, bus information is accessible through the 'Onward Travel Information Map,' helping passengers plan their continued journey with ease. There's also provision for a rail replacement service, details of which can be obtained through station links.

If you're planning to cycle, you can find bike storage facilities equipped with stands, racks, and CCTV to ensure your bike's safety. While there is no bicycle hire available at the station, it's great for those who prefer to bring their own.

Saxmundham Station Details and Facilities

At Saxmundham train station, efficiency meets simplicity. Though there isn't a traditional ticket office, ticket machines are readily available for collecting tickets purchased online, making it straightforward and convenient to start your trip. These machines are designed to be accessible, though they only accept card payments. The station also accommodates passengers with hearing impairments with readily available induction loops.

While visiting, you'll notice the station's commitment to accessibility. There is step-free access to both platforms from Station Approach, aligned with its classification as a category B1 station. Despite the absence of wheelchair availability and accessible toilets, the station offers ramps for train access. CCTV operates throughout to ensure passenger safety.
